How much do speech rehabilitation j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for speech rehabilitation in Rio Rancho, NM is $41.62,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$35.48 and $47.93 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is speech rehabilitation?

Speech rehabilitation is a therapeutic process designed to help individuals improve or recover their ability to communicate effectively after experiencing speech, language, or voice disorders. This can be necessary due to conditions such as stroke, brain injury, neurological disorders, or developmental delays. Speech-language pathologists (SLPs) assess, diagnose, and create personalized treatment plans to address each patient's unique needs. The goal is to enhance communication abilities and improve quality of life. Therapy may involve exercises, assistive technology, and strategies for both the patient and their caregivers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in speech rehabilitation, and why are they important?

To thrive in Speech Rehabilitation, you need a solid background in communication sciences, a master's degree in speech-language pathology, and relevant licensure or certification. Familiarity with diagnostic tools, therapy software, and augmentative communication devices is typically required. Compassion, patience, and strong interpersonal skills help build trust and motivate clients throughout therapy. These skills ensure effective assessment, personalized treatment, and improved outcomes for individuals with speech and language disorders.

What are some common challenges faced by speech rehabilitation professionals when working with diverse client populations?

Speech rehabilitation professionals often encounter challenges such as language barriers, cultural differences in communication styles, and varying levels of family involvement. These factors can impact assessment accuracy and the effectiveness of therapy plans. To address these challenges, professionals typically use culturally responsive assessment tools, collaborate closely with families, and continuously update their knowledge about different languages and cultures. Building strong rapport and maintaining open communication with clients from diverse backgrounds are essential for successful outcomes.

What is the difference between Speech Rehabilitation vs Speech-Language Pathology?

AspectSpeech RehabilitationSpeech-Language Pathology
CredentialsTypically requires a certification or license in speech therapy or rehabilitationRequires a master's degree in Speech-Language Pathology and state licensure
Work EnvironmentRehabilitation centers, hospitals, clinicsSchools, hospitals, private practices, clinics
Industry UsageOften used in clinical and rehabilitation settingsCommonly used in healthcare, education, and private practice
FocusRestoring speech and communication abilities after injury or illnessAssessing and treating speech, language, and communication disorders

Speech Rehabilitation generally refers to the process of helping individuals recover speech abilities after injury or illness, often performed by trained therapists. Speech-Language Pathology is the professional field and career that encompasses diagnosing and treating speech and language disorders. While related, Speech Rehabilitation is a specific service within the broader scope of Speech-Language Pathology.
